    The hunt is on for a second Earth, somewhere out there in the Milky Way galaxy, but a newly discovered world is not quite the thing.

    It comes in at around 1.9 times the mass of Earth, orbiting its star at around twice Earth’s distance from the Sun… but that star is a white dwarf, which means any life that might have been on the exoplanet was probably obliterated before or during the star’s red giant death throes.

    But the discovery is an exciting one, nevertheless: it’s like getting a sneak peek at the future of the Solar System, and the fate of Earth, once the Sun dies and completes its own evolution into a white dwarf.

    And the work, led by astronomer Keming Zhang of the University of California, shows the potential for the way it was discovered – a phenomenon known as microlensing – to locate other hard-to-find Earth-like worlds elsewhere in the galaxy.

    White dwarfs are what stars like the Sun turn into when they die. They run out of hydrogen fuel to fuse in their cores and become less stable, puffing up to an enormous size. That’s the [red giant phase](https://www.sciencealert.com/bubbles-75x-larger-than-our-sun-are-boiling-on-this-distant-stars-surface).

    Eventually, the star will eject its outer material completely, and the core will collapse under gravity to form a dense object, its bright light not generated by fusion, but the residual heat of its collapse process. That hot core is the white dwarf, and it will take trillions of years to cool to complete darkness.

    The red giant phase is pretty crazy. The star’s outer atmosphere can expand to hundreds of times its initial size; some projections of the Sun’s future – due to start becoming a red giant [in about 5 billion years or so](https://www.sciencealert.com/scientists-figured-out-when-and-how-our-sun-will-die-and-it-will-be-epic) – predict it could grow as large as out to the orbit of [Mars](https://sciencealert.com/mars), engulfing [Mercury](https://sciencealert.com/mercury), [Venus](https://sciencealert.com/venus), and Earth in the process.

    We don’t know what this will mean for our planet. Its destruction is possible. But this new discovery of an Earth-like world orbiting a white dwarf suggests that survival is also an option.

    “The simplest explanation is that the planet survived through the red giant host star,” Zhang told ScienceAlert.
